Innospec Inc. reported a net sales increase of 2.9% for the first quarter of 2026, reaching $453.2 million compared to $440.8 million in the same period of 2025. However, the company's net income attributable to Innospec decreased to $30.4 million, or $1.22 per diluted share, down from $32.8 million, or $1.31 per diluted share, in the prior year. The decline in profitability was attributed to increased operating expenses, which rose to $87.0 million from $82.6 million, driven by higher selling, general, and administrative costs, as well as research and development expenses.

The company's performance was mixed across its three reportable segments. The Fuel Specialties segment saw a 6.1% increase in net sales to $181.6 million, while the Performance Chemicals segment experienced a slight increase of 0.6% to $169.4 million. In contrast, the Oilfield Services segment remained relatively stable with net sales of $102.2 million, reflecting a marginal increase. Gross profit for the overall company decreased to $123.5 million from $125.1 million, with the Performance Chemicals segment particularly affected by a 20% drop in gross profit due to adverse sales mix and manufacturing variances.

In terms of operational developments, Innospec's total assets decreased to $1.82 billion as of March 31, 2026, from $1.83 billion at the end of 2025. The company reported a decrease in cash and cash equivalents to $289.1 million, down from $292.5 million. The company also noted a reduction in accounts payable and accrued liabilities, which fell by $19.2 million, reflecting changes in payment timing across its segments. The company’s employee headcount remained stable, with no significant changes reported.

Looking ahead, Innospec anticipates continued challenges in the Performance Chemicals segment due to fluctuating demand and pricing pressures. The company is focused on strategic initiatives, including the implementation of a new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system, which is expected to enhance operational efficiency. Innospec has also maintained a $250 million multicurrency revolving credit facility, providing financial flexibility as it navigates market conditions. The company remains committed to its growth strategy, emphasizing innovation and customer engagement across its product lines.

About INNOSPEC INC.

Innospec Inc. develops and supplies specialty chemicals across three segments: Performance Chemicals, Fuel Specialties, and Oilfield Services. It serves global markets with innovative solutions for personal care, industrial, fuel efficiency, and oil & gas applications. The company leverages proprietary technology, strategic acquisitions, and strong customer relationships to maintain competitive advantages in diverse, regulated industries worldwide.

About 10-Q Filings

A 10-Q form is an important financial report that public companies in the United States must submit every three months. It gives a clear picture of a company's financial health and recent performance.

Key points about the 10-Q:

  • Frequency: Companies file it three times a year, covering the first three quarters. The fourth quarter is covered in a more comprehensive annual report.
  • Content: It includes:
    • Financial statements showing the company's current financial position
    • Updates from management on the performance and projections of the business
    • Information about potential risks the company faces
    • Details on how the company is run internally
  • Deadline: Must be filed within 40 or 45 days after the quarter ends, depending on the size of the company.
